Fully agree! I ran these on my Z32TT until they were no longer available in stock size and found that they gave great street performance with longer tread life, a bit smoother (esp when cold) and quieter than the S04s. I also ran one set of RE11s and rears were gone in just over 6K mi.

These were also first set I bought for my 370 and I'm equally satisfied. I paid $1047 @ Discount Tire (fully mounted, TPMS kit, NO mileage warranty) and got just over 12K on the rears, and am currently at 14K on the fronts. I also tracked just after replacing rears and they performed decently there as well. From previous experience with my Z32, I would probably go with Michelin PSS if I wasn't concerned about cost, but RE760s has been the best all around compromise for me. I can enjoy my spirited drives without completely emptying my wallet.
